    Subject: Annual Rail & Bus Smart Cards in the Short Hop Zone



    Customers,

    Iarnrsd Iireann and Dublin Bus are delighted to announce that anyone ordering a Annual Rail & Bus product will be issued with a Rail Smart Card and a Bus Smart Card from August issue ( ordered on-line by 20th July).

    The Smart Cards will apply to Annual Customers who travel in the Short Hop Zone in Dublin as far as Balbriggan, Maynooth, Kilcoole and Hazelhatch.

    The new Smart Cards will offer Customers 100% reliability going through train station validators and on the bus reader.

    Please note that the new Smart Cards have to be ordered on-line from Iarnrsd Iireann. Contact <<NUMBER SNIPPED TO COMPLY WITH BOARDS POLICIES - PM IF YOU WANT IT OR MAYBE A MOD WILL TELL ME IT'S OK TO PUT BACK 'COS IT'S FROM A PUBLIC OFFICIAL???>> for any further queries.
